Dental implants boast an impressive success rate of between 93 and 98%, depending on what study you’re looking at. Other research shows that they can last for 35 years or longer, although because this procedure is relatively new, there aren’t many long-term studies that can truly capture the complete lifespan possibility of implants. The first few years of having your new dentures, they’ll be precisely fitted to your mouth, but over time that will change. As the structure of your face begins to deteriorate because there aren’t any roots of teeth stimulating the jawbone, you may notice that your dentures slip more often and don’t feel like they used to. Bruxism, also known as teeth grinding, is an incredibly common condition that’s estimated to impact about 10 percent of the population. Many people who do grind their teeth do it in their sleep, so they’re not even aware they’re doing it. Unfortunately, over time, this can have a grave impact on both your musculoskeletal and oral health, and if you have implants, it could even lead to them failing.
